What they do
FOUNDED IN 1974, THE INTERNATIONAL LIQUID TERMINALS ASSOCIATION (ILTA) is AN ADVOCATE and KEY RESOURCE for THE LIQUID TERMINAL INDUSTRY. WITH HEADQUARTERS IN THE WASHINGTON, DC, AREA, ILTA ADVOCATES ON BEHALF of THE LIQUID TERMINAL INDUSTRY IN CONGRESS and AT THE FEDERAL AGENCIES. ILTA ALSO MAINTAINS CLOSE WORKING RELATIONSHIPS WITH OTHER ORGANIZATIONS THAT INTERACT WITH THE TANK STORAGE INDUSTRY.
